BeyondFS helps financial institutions build high-performing Financial Crime programmes that reduce risk, satisfy regulators, and run efficiently. Clients turn to us when their change or remediation programmes aren’t delivering effectively or fast enough when new regulations arise, or when they need clearer insight into their risks and stronger capability to manage them. We apply proven practical methods that restore confidence, regain control, build momentum, and deliver the results clients need.

In recent years we’ve grown rapidly by building a team of senior FinCrime specialists with deep credibility across financial crime change delivery and risk and advisory services. We are in the fortunate position to benefit from the wider industry shift away from large, established consultancies toward agile, focused firms that can deliver true value at pace. By rolling up our sleeves and working alongside client teams we make Financial Crime programmes stronger, more efficient and able to sustain results long after we’ve gone.

Successful Candidates Should Be Able to Evidence

  • 10 years in financial services within banking and consulting with exposure to a large range of products and geographies.
  • Proven experience in building, leading, developing, and motivating technology teams in the financial crime space.
  • Experience designing and delivering target‑state architectures that align with the business strategy and vision, including the ability to do so across the full enterprise scope of people, processes, data, applications, and controls.
  • Acumen with typical technologies and solutions used in the industry.
  • Ability to evaluate technology solutions and understand if/how they can be optimised for greater performance and effectiveness.
  • An interest and practical understanding of emerging models and technologies and how they can be used to better detect and prevent financial crime.
  • Demonstrable expertise in building and leading effective technology programmes using varied methodologies and frameworks from traditional to agile, appropriate to the task at hand.
  • Deep understanding of how to effectively assess current technology with a view to helping clients select and implement the most appropriate vendors and tools in the Financial Crime space.
  • Senior‑level stakeholder engagement, including C‑suite relationship building and sponsorship management.
  • Demonstrable sales origination and client development experience, including securing and expanding key accounts.
  • Track record in shaping and growing consulting practices, including go‑to‑market strategies and internal development.
  • Team leadership and people development, including coaching, training, and recruiting consulting teams.

Skillset

  • Excellent communicator with a passion for unlocking the value of technology and the ability to clearly communicate complex ideas to non‑technical audiences.
  • Credible technology leader and strategist.
  • Technology programme management.
  • Expertise in technical business analysis and requirements generation.
  • Proficient with key tools, frameworks, platforms, and vendor solutions (e.g., Actimize, Fenergo, Quantexa, Atlassian, cloud, LLMs).
  • Enterprise architecture.
  • Financial Crime domain knowledge (KYC, AML, etc.), key regulatory frameworks, and typical money‑laundering typologies.
  • AI model and related technology design.
  • Model validation and explainability, including tuning, calibration, and reporting.
  • Practical understanding of delivering change in complex, multi‑disciplinary environments.

Remuneration and Benefits

You will be recognised and rewarded with:

  • Competitive remuneration: base salary from 105k, depending on experience, plus up to 10% sales bonus, up to 10% bonus based on company performance, and up to 10% personal performance bonus (up to 30% in total).
  • Leave: 25 days holiday, increasing by a day for each year in service to a total of 29 days (plus we will give you your birthday off).
  • Additional leave: you can buy extra days up to a maximum of 30 per year.
  • Flexible benefits: £3,000 annual allowance from day one, available as private medical insurance, critical illness cover, extra holiday, cash, electric car, and ride‑to‑work schemes upon successful completion of probation.
  • A structured training approach.
  • Pension scheme.
  • Family: enhanced pay for maternity, adoption, and paternity leave.
